Industrial metal brackets for shelves represent a cornerstone solution in modern storage and organization systems, designed to provide robust support for heavy-duty shelving applications across various commercial, industrial, and residential environments. These precision-engineered components serve as the critical connection point between shelving materials and wall surfaces, ensuring reliable load-bearing capacity while maintaining structural integrity under demanding conditions. The primary function of industrial metal brackets for shelves centers on distributing weight evenly across mounting surfaces, preventing sagging, warping, or potential failure of shelving systems. Advanced manufacturing processes incorporate high-grade steel alloys, often featuring galvanized or powder-coated finishes that resist corrosion, moisture damage, and environmental wear. Technological features include reinforced mounting holes with countersunk designs that accommodate various fastener types, allowing for secure attachment to concrete, masonry, wood, or metal stud walls. Many industrial metal brackets for shelves incorporate adjustable positioning mechanisms, enabling precise height modifications and level adjustments during installation. The engineering behind these brackets often includes triangular or L-shaped configurations that maximize load distribution while minimizing material usage, resulting in cost-effective solutions without compromising performance. Applications span warehouse storage systems, retail display fixtures, garage organization setups, workshop tool storage, library shelving, and industrial equipment mounting. Manufacturing facilities rely on these brackets to support heavy inventory systems, while retail establishments use them for merchandise display configurations. The versatility of industrial metal brackets for shelves extends to specialized environments such as laboratories, where chemical-resistant coatings protect against harsh substances, and outdoor installations where weather-resistant properties ensure long-term durability.
